Submitting a petition does not guarantee it will be approved. The petition process requires extensive review by the Committee. All
transcripts from previously colleges attended must be on file with Enrollment Services. If you have a hold on your account and/or the
petition is incomplete it will be returned unprocessed to the address on file.
Check one (or both if applicable):
Extenuating Circumstances: Students ineligible for financial aid based on extenuating circumstances, something beyond the student’s
control that specifically prohibited the student from meeting SAP standards. Extenuating circumstances must be supported by official
documentation.
Examples of extenuating circumstances:
Death of an immediate family member
Documented medical condition or serious illness, major accident, or injury.
Victim of a crime, unexpected disaster, or other emergency circumstances
Maximum Timeframe Appeal Extension: Students ineligible for financial aid based only on excessive units must explain the reason for
the excessive units.
Examples of reason for excessive units are:
Completed ESL or Basic skills courses
Change in major (one time only)
Education goal requires completion beyond 90 units for AA/AS Degree or 45 units for Certificate.
Requesting change from Certificate to AA/AS
Instructions:
1. Complete this form
2. Attach a signed, detailed personal statement, which describes:
The extenuating circumstances and/or the reasons you have exceeded the unit maximum.
The statement must include steps you have taken to ensure you will make satisfactory progress in the future and/or complete
your educational goal
3. Attach photocopies of all relevant documents, (such as doctor’s letter to support medical claims, police reports, or death
certificate.) Make sure there are dates on any documentation provided.
4. Attach the email confirmation page for verification that you completed the SAP Counseling Session “The Essentials to
Understanding Satisfactory Academic Progress (SAP) and what is Means to youat http://msjc.get-counseling.com
.
5. Schedule an appointment with an academic counselor. Attach a current Education Plan signed by an academic counselor which
outlines the required courses for your program of study and expected date of graduation or transfer.
6. Make sure to clear all holds and/or outstanding debts to the college.
7. Make sure all transcripts from previously attended colleges are on file with Enrollment Services.
8. Submit the completed petition and all attachments to the Financial Aid Office.
